Inang Ubud Villa
Tegallalang Bali
Gear up for unforgettable thrills with a stay at Inang Ubud Villa, perfectly positioned for the ultimate adventure playground, Inang Ubud Villa is within a 10-minute drive of Ubud Palace and Tegallalang Rice Terrace. This hotel is 10 minutes drive to Pura Dalem Ubud and 15 minutes drive to Campuhan Ridge Walk.
Make yourself at home in one of the 4 air-conditioned guestrooms. Complimentary wireless internet access is available to keep you connected. Conveniences include desks and coffee/tea makers, and housekeeping is provided daily.
Property Details
Location
Br. Kelabangmoding, Tegallalang, Bali 80571, Indonesia